Understanding the Basics

The Transportation Security Administration (TSA) has some pretty strict rules when it comes to carrying liquids, gels, and aerosols on a plane. Essentially, you're allowed to bring containers of 3.4 ounces or less in your carry-on bag, as long as they fit in a 1-quart zip-top bag. But, don't worry, it's not as complicated as it sounds!

Liquid Limits

So, what exactly counts as a liquid? Well, the TSA considers liquids, gels, and aerosols to be anything from water and soda to toothpaste and shampoo. And, remember, those 3.4-ounce containers are a must! But, don't worry if you have a larger container of your favorite face cream or lotion - you can always pack it in your checked luggage.

Now, you might be wondering, what about medications and special items? Don't worry, the TSA has got you covered! You're allowed to bring medications and other essential items in your carry-on bag, even if they're in larger containers. Just be sure to declare them at security checkpoints and you'll be good to go!
